✦ Synopsis
Four new labdane diterpenes, 1-4, with an unusual oxidation pattern have been isolated from the marine pulmonate Trimusculus peruvianus. The structure and stereochemistry of these compounds were determined by spectroscopic data and chemical transformations. The absolute stereochemistry of 4 was assigned by application of the modified Mosher method. These compounds exhibit in vitro moderate cytotoxic activity against human colon carcinoma cell lines.
